Output a77a224577fbdbb54348ffb12857f0ea4fe00a9b3ca203cfbdd9731125510019:2

value
389136376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b081df49d4b22367291040b9863b7c638b4dca OP_EQUAL
address
3MMUejKQsA2xnA9ghZEeuhJrK7rrG5KUBV
transaction
a77a224577fbdbb54348ffb12857f0ea4fe00a9b3ca203cfbdd9731125510019
confirmations
378405
spent
true